BAREILLY: A woman was sentenced to life imprisonment for setting her husband ablaze in Bareilly, Uttar Pradesh. The said woman, Premshree (26), brutally murdered her husband Satyaveer Singh for having 'dark complexion' and being 'ugly'.
They lived in Bichetta, Fatehgarh. Premshree found her husband ugly and deliberately neglected him. She had asked for a divorce several times but Satyaveer was committed to the marriage. With this, the grudge doubled. The couple had a baby in November 2018. Premshree continued her demand for divorce, but Satyaveer refused.
Satyaveer was brutally murdered on the night of April 15, 2019. While the husband was sleeping, she poured petrol on his body and set him on fire. Premshree's attempt was to make it look like suicide. Premshree had burns on her body but she said it happened while trying to save Satyaveer. The information about the brutal murder came to light following a complaint filed by Satyaveer's brother, who expressed suspicion in the death. Earlier, Satyaveer had given a dying statement to the police that his wife had poured petrol and set him on fire.
After receiving a complaint to investigate the death of his brother, the police intensified the interrogation. With this, Premshree confessed to the crime.
